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it c9df3142 authored by Sudheer Shanka's avatar Sudheer Shanka Committed by android-build-merger
Browse files

Merge "Fix adb shell cmd activity get-config --proto --device fail" am: c0dd0d66 am: bb5384db

am: f604b8b6

Change-Id: If0cddc5548552e1f78702089da8c6e6fc461814d
parents f6f09c54 f604b8b6
Loading
Loading
Loading
Loading
+7 −2
Original line number Diff line number Diff line
@@ -2105,8 +2105,13 @@ final class ActivityManagerShellCommand extends ShellCommand {
        }

        FeatureInfo[] features = pm.getSystemAvailableFeatures();
        Arrays.sort(features, (o1, o2) ->
                (o1.name == o2.name ? 0 : (o1.name == null ? -1 : o1.name.compareTo(o2.name))));
        Arrays.sort(features, (o1, o2) -> {
            if (o1.name == o2.name) return 0;
            if (o1.name == null) return -1;
            if (o2.name == null) return 1;
            return o1.name.compareTo(o2.name);
        });

        for (int i = 0; i < features.length; i++) {
            if (features[i].name != null) {
                if (protoOutputStream != null) {